Nebula

Nebula is an open source broadcast automation and media asset management system for television, radio and VOD platforms. Since 2012 Nebula has proven stable and reliable software in 24/7 broadcast environment and it is now used by TV and production companies worldwide.

Key features

  • media asset management, metadata handling
  • process automation (media conversion and analysis)
  • programme planning, scheduling
  • linear playout control
  • web and social publishing
  • statistics, reporting
  • extensible using plugins, scripts and custom services

Installation

See nebula-setup for installation scripts and instructions.

After initial setup, use make install to create symlinks for command line utilities and create your first user using ./manage.py adduser command.

During the setup, it is recommended to run ./manage.py run hub and ./nebula.py commands in GNU screen to see potential errors, but make install also creates nebula and nebula-hub systemd units (disabled by default), which you may use to run the software in production.

  • systemd units assume nebula is installed in /opt/nebula/
  • nebula service waits 30 seconds before it is started by systemd

To view a nebula log in realtime, use nxl command.
